Horizon Lines Appoints Stephen H. Fraser as Interim CEO

Horizon Lines, Inc. HRZ today announced that the company's Board of Directors has named Alex J. Mandl to the position of Chairman and appointed Stephen H. Fraser as interim President and Chief Executive Officer (CEO), succeeding Chairman, President and Chief Executive Officer Charles G. "Chuck" Raymond, who is retiring. Additionally, Brian W. Taylor has been named Executive Vice President and Chief Operating Officer (COO), succeeding John V. Keenan, who has been granted a leave of absence. Mr. Taylor assumes the COO responsibilities in addition to his current role as Chief Commercial Officer. At the same time, the Board has promoted Michael T. Avara from Senior Vice President and Chief Financial Officer to Executive Vice President and Chief Financial Officer. All changes are effective March 11, 2011.
